🎙️ He came out, left the Church, got a dream from God he tried to ignore, and now he works full-time for a ministry that helped bring him home.
Manny Gonzalez is a Catholic campus minister turned mission development director at Eden Invitation, an apostolate for LGBT+ disciples pursuing the Lord in alignment with Church teaching. In this episode, Manny walks through his full story — the years of suppression, the combustion, the ultimatum he gave Jesus on his knees in his bedroom — and what it actually looks like to carry a cross you didn't ask for.

They also dig into conversion therapy narratives, the "father wound" assumptions Catholics throw around, what the Church gets dangerously wrong about belonging, and the belong → believe → behave framework that should flip how we think about evangelization. Guest Bio:
Manny Gonzalez is a Catholic speaker, content creator, and mission development director at Eden Invitation, a lay apostolate for LGBT+ disciples pursuing faithful discipleship in alignment with Church teaching. He holds a master's degree in catechetics from Franciscan University of Steubenville, where he also served as a campus minister for three years. Now based in Minneapolis, Minnesota, Manny works on community growth and mission partnerships for Eden Invitation while using his platform to share his story and speak hope to disciples navigating similar experiences. He is a self-described dramatic Hispanic man who once gave God an ultimatum on his knees — and credits what happened next as the turning point of his life.
